So, what are parentheses? In simple terms, parentheses are symbols ( and ) used to set off information that is not essential to the main text. They are often used to provide additional information, clarify a point, or indicate a aside. Think of them as a way to create a "mini-box" around a sentence or phrase that's not crucial to the main message.

While both parentheses and brackets are used to set off information, brackets are typically used to indicate that the information inside is not part of the original text. For example, in a quote, brackets might be used to indicate that a word or phrase has been added or changed.

Yes, parentheses can be used in a sentence to provide additional information. For example: "I went to the store (which was located on the corner of Main and Elm) to buy some milk."
